Output d663c8ec7085d891c9b3dc3e89084f544bdb8ba3de047ce5c5edbb42fa28eb78:0

value
2588320
script pubkey
OP_0 OP_PUSHBYTES_20 dde36f07b9fc3aa3cc84915e2244e72b3a662390
address
bc1qmh3k7paelsa28nyyj90zy3889vaxvgusec6rnj
transaction
d663c8ec7085d891c9b3dc3e89084f544bdb8ba3de047ce5c5edbb42fa28eb78
spent
true